New Game Plan: Where Does Bronny Fit?

To grasp the scale of this, you need to see the big picture. The Lakers, with their eyes firmly on the playoffs, have shuffled their pieces and the result is clear. Here are the key points defining their season:

  • LeBron James: Still the engine room. His role has evolved into a kind of point guard/shooting guard hybrid, with the licence to take over when it matters most. His basketball IQ is at an all-time high, perfectly balancing the energy he conserves during the regular season.
  • Bronny James: He’s earned the role of “pressure defender” and backup shooting guard. His job isn’t to carry the scoring load, but to be that relentless defender who hounds the opposition’s playmaker. And trust me, he’s doing it better than many of us expected. His confidence has grown so much that he doesn’t hesitate to pull up for three when the play calls for it.
  • Father-Son Chemistry: The connection is off the charts. Watching LeBron orchestrate the game while Bronny executes with pinpoint precision is a treat. It’s like they have a direct Wi-Fi link between their brains.

Speaking of achievements, we can’t overlook that LeBron James has just added another trophy to his cabinet, but this one isn’t from the NBA. I’m talking about the Guinness World Records 2025. The record? It’s for the most combined points by a father and son in the history of American professional sports. It’s a record that sounds poetic: the King breaking a record that, until recently, didn’t even exist, and he’s doing it precisely while sharing the court with his son.
